Emerging Trends and Player Engagement in Online Casino Games

Over the past decade, the gambling industry has experienced significant transformation driven by technological innovation, evolving consumer preferences, and regulatory changes. Central to this evolution is online casino games, which now constitute a major segment of the global gambling market. According to recent market research, the sector is projected to reach a valuation of over £70 billion by 2028, reflecting sustained growth fueled by mobile accessibility, immersive technology, and regulatory liberalisation in several jurisdictions.

Technological Innovations Shaping Player Engagement

To stay competitive, operators are leveraging cutting-edge technologies to enhance the player experience. Notable innovations include:

  • Live Dealer Platforms: Offering real-time interaction with professional dealers, these games bridge the gap between online convenience and land-based authenticity.
  • Gamification Elements: Incorporating rewards, leaderboards, and social features to foster loyalty and prolonged engagement.
  • Virtual and Augmented Reality (VR/AR): Providing immersive environments that simulate physical casino atmospheres.
  • Cryptocurrency Payments: Enabling secure, anonymous transactions that appeal to a global audience, including those in regions with restrictive banking options.

Regulatory Landscape and Responsible Gambling

Amidst rapid innovation, regulatory authorities continue to update frameworks to safeguard consumers and ensure fair play. The UK Gambling Commission, for instance, enforces rigorous standards that online casino operators must adhere to, including anti-money laundering measures and player protection protocols.

Furthermore, responsible gambling initiatives are integrated into platform designs, promoting safer gaming environments. Features such as deposit limits, self-exclusion, and real-time behaviour monitoring are becoming standard practice.
